Rapping Granma proves radio advertising still works

on October 4, 2011 by Martina Comments

Who said radio advertising is dead? A German granma actually proved the opposite with this brilliant integrated campaign for AS&S Radio Sales & Services. Lukas Lindemann Rosinski launched a radio promotion to drive online traffic and generate Youtube visits as well as Facebook fans. A catchy tune and a rapping granma proved to media buyers that radio advertising is still very effective.

Top online planners in France

on April 13, 2005 by Martina Comments

Check out Le Journal du Net today to find out who manages the online advertising money in France. SNCF’s budget for, example, is managed by Publicis, MPG Media Contacts takes care of France Telecom, Orange, Wanadoo and Citroen, while Carat Interactive plans for SFR, Renault, Bouygues Telecom, Gaz de France, AOL and Philips.
